And I was considering buying some honey, my partner knowing I want/need more honey checked some prices when he was out the last 7 days I was gone. Here are the prices:
1 pint $13
1 quart $20
1 Gallon $60
5 Gallon UNAVAILABLE
My conclusion from 4 fruit stands with these prices is: NO FRICKIN WAY!!!
The friends I stayed with love to use honey instead of sugar and want to buy a bucket. So we are now up to THREE buckets of honey, but if the price increase is across the board (I know you all pay more, but I'm poor ($197 a month GROSS income)) I'll have to cut out some more expenses for the $175 bucket for me anyway...
Just thought I'd report the increase from $8 pint, $15 quart, $40 gallons, and $100 buckets (which is a big increase from last years prices, used to be: $5 pint, $10 quart, $25 to $35 Gallon). They have raw honey (not strained like mine) for $165 before this, now possibly up to $225 or so.
Not sure if it's just Summer Touron pricing, or permanent price changes. As they all happened in 9 months, I am leaning towards permanent at this point. But, we'll see...
